Sauteed Bacon Brussels Sprouts

1 lb brussels sprouts
4 strips bacon
1 1/2 tbsp olive oil
2 cloves garlic (minced)

Dice up the bacon.  Remove the stems from the brussels sprouts.  In a pan fry the bacon, remove the bacon and set to the side.  Toss the brussels sprouts in olive oil.  Add to the hot pan with the bacon grease and saute until they begin to become tender..  Stir back in the bacon and add the garlic. Toss for 2 minutes then remove from heat and serve.
